WebMar 1, 2024 · The pairing of the two together satisfies both of those biological cravings, so it makes our brains especially happy. "Salty and sweet combinations are basically a primal instinct that our bodies are designed to crave," James Briscion, director of culinary research for the Institute of Culinary Education, told Eater.
